Lincoln MKX vs. Mercedes-Benz E-Class (2-door) Price Comparison (MSRP)

The sticker prices, before adjusting for remaining feature differences. Usually these are the numbers you will see on the window stickers.

Models in short supply often sell at or even above these prices.
